引言
在信息爆炸的时代,如何快速、准确地处理和分析海量数据,成为了企业和个人面临的重大挑战。ECharts作为一款强大的可视化库,能够帮助我们轻松地将复杂的数据转化为直观的图表,从而更好地理解和驾驭信息之美。本文将深入探讨ECharts的原理、应用场景以及如何使用它来可视化大数据。
ECharts简介
1. 什么是ECharts?
ECharts是由百度团队开源的一个使用JavaScript实现的数据可视化库。它能够将各种类型的数据转换为丰富的图表,如折线图、柱状图、饼图、地图等,并支持多种交互操作。
2. ECharts的特点
- 高性能:ECharts采用了多种优化技术,如Canvas渲染、WebGL加速等,确保了图表的流畅性和响应速度。
- 丰富的图表类型:ECharts提供了多种图表类型,满足不同场景下的可视化需求。
- 高度可定制:ECharts支持自定义图表样式、数据格式、交互效果等,用户可以根据自己的需求进行灵活配置。
- 开源免费:ECharts是开源免费的,用户可以自由使用和修改。
ECharts应用场景
1. 数据分析
ECharts可以帮助用户快速分析数据,如用户行为分析、市场趋势分析、财务报表分析等。
2. 产品展示
ECharts可以将产品数据以图表的形式展示,使产品更直观、更具吸引力。
3. 网站页面
ECharts可以用于网站页面的数据可视化,提升用户体验。
ECharts使用指南
1. 引入ECharts
首先,需要在HTML文件中引入ECharts库。可以通过CDN链接或下载ECharts包的方式引入。
<script src="https://cdn.jsdelivr.net/npm/echarts/dist/echarts.min.js"></script>
2. 创建图表
接下来,创建一个用于渲染图表的DOM元素,并为其设置样式。
<div id="main" style="width: 600px;height:400px;"></div>
3. 初始化ECharts实例
在JavaScript中,初始化ECharts实例,并传入图表的配置项。
var myChart = echarts.init(document.getElementById('main'));
4. 配置图表
配置图表的选项,包括图表类型、数据、样式等。
var option = {
title: {
text: '示例图表'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
5. 渲染图表
最后,使用ECharts实例的setOption
方法渲染图表。
myChart.setOption(option);
总结
ECharts是一款功能强大、易于使用的可视化库,可以帮助我们轻松地将大数据转化为直观的图表。通过本文的介绍,相信你已经对ECharts有了初步的了解。在实际应用中,你可以根据自己的需求进行进一步的学习和探索。